Integrated Motion Shapes: Animation Composer isn’t just about moving existing layers; it also includes a library of vector shapes. Build 294 offers a wide array of arrows, circles, lines, and speech bubbles that come pre-rigged with animations. This is particularly useful for creating infographic styles and explainer videos rapidly.

- Stability: Build 294 has minimal crashes. Users report that later versions sometimes conflict with third-party scripts like Motion v3 or Overlord.
- Offline Functionality: Unlike newer versions that occasionally require phone-home licensing checks, Animation Composer 294 works flawlessly on a disconnected workstation (perfect for secure NDA projects).
- UI Speed: The 294 interface renders instantly. Newer versions use web-based UI engines that can lag on older hardware. If you are working on a 2018–2020 rig, 294 feels snappy.
